Implementation 2.2  The Implementation viewpoint of an IIS is concerned with the key technology and system components required to meet the requirements as identified from the Usage and Functional viewpoints. Viewpoints and Concerns Analysis – Smart Campus as an IIS Example In the context of a Smart Facility or Smart Campus as an example of an IIS, let us list the possible viewpoints of Business Decision Makers, Operations, and IT as stakeholders and some key concerns in each viewpoint. Stakeholder Viewpoint Business Decision Makers - Business Chief Financial Officer Examples of Concerns The ability to get a fairly accurate picture of the costs incurred in running a building – energy, water, gas, paper consumption, etc. The ability to predict costs at an aggregate and facility level and set targets The ability to correlate costs with other parameters such as scale of business operations IIC Journal of Innovation - 75 -
